What's the weather like in Flatiron District?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temperature of 73°F,
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, and March
  • Rainiest months: July, August, December, and October
  • Driest months: November, January, February, and April

How can I get to Flatiron District and get around on a budget?
Checking out these ways to get around Flatiron District can help keep you on budget. The most convenient airport is LaGuardia Airport (LGA), 6.6 mi (10.6 km) away. If that doesn't suit your budget, the next closest is 8.7 mi (14.1 km) away: Teterboro, NJ (TEB). Nearby metro stations include 23 St. Station (5th Av.) and 23 St. Station (Park Av.).
